Ticket: tax-rate lookup cache in Fernvale Billing serves stale entries after midnight rollover. TTL is computed from server boot time, not wall clock. Fix: key cache entries by jurisdiction plus effective date. Workaround until patched: flush the cache manually after rate imports. The regression first appeared in the build identified below.

session token of kahog-bahif = htk9_f63daec35

Night-shift staff: Floor 4 of the Tellhaven Building opens this week. After 21:00, access is via the rear stairwell only; the lifts are locked out overnight during the settling period. Complete a walk-through of the new floor once per shift and log it. The stairwell keypad accepts the code below.

badge for yahop-fawep: bdg-XBKXI-68071

LEADERSHIP REVIEW BRIEFING — Customer Concentration
For: Heads of Department

Trevane Systems currently represents 38% of Marloft's annual recurring revenue, up from 29% a year ago. While the relationship is stable, contract renewal falls within nine months, and procurement there has signaled a competitive tender. Mitigation work is underway across three mid-tier accounts. The confidential plan agreed at the last executive session is appended below.

board note of kadug-tawig: Only 5 of the 100 pilot accounts renewed Oliath, so a churn review is set for April 15.

### Read-replica lag alarm (Quillbase)

For the sync: the `replica-lag-high` alarm fires when the Quillbase follower trails the primary by over 30 seconds. First check replication slot health and recent bulk writes from the Fernwheel importer. Lag metrics are pulled from the admin endpoint, which requires authentication. Query it using the bearer token below.

login token, tagef-tagep: eyJhbGciOiJIUzI1NiIsInR5cCI6IkpXVCJ9.eyJzdWIiOiIBXyeYEoalzIn0.6TI7VhOJMHm9